Handling Insurance Companies

After an accident, you’ll likely hear from the property owner’s insurance company. Their goal isn’t to help you—it’s to minimize how much they pay. They may try to shift the blame onto you, claiming you weren’t paying attention or that the hazard was obvious. They might even offer a quick settlement, hoping you’ll accept less than you deserve.

Local slip and fall attorneys know how to handle these tactics. They will communicate with the insurance company on your behalf, ensuring that your rights are protected. They’ll also negotiate for a fair settlement, one that covers all your losses—not just immediate medical bills. If the insurer refuses to cooperate, your attorney can take the case to court.

Proving Negligence in a Slip and Fall Case

To win your case, you must prove that the property owner was negligent. This means showing:

  1. A dangerous condition existed: There was a hazard, such as a spill, broken handrail, or icy walkway.
  2. The property owner knew or should have known about it: For example, if a store employee walked past a spill multiple times but didn’t clean it up, the store could be held responsible.
  3. They failed to take reasonable steps to fix the hazard: This could mean they didn’t put out a wet floor sign, didn’t repair a broken step, or failed to clear snow from a walkway.
  4. You suffered injuries as a result: Medical records, doctor’s notes, and photographs of your injuries help prove your claim.

Recovering Compensation for Your Injuries

Slip and fall accidents can cause more than just a few bruises. Many people suffer serious injuries, such as fractures, concussions, spinal injuries, or torn ligaments. These injuries often require extensive medical treatment and time away from work. A personal injury claim can help you recover compensation for:

  • Medical expenses: Emergency room visits, surgeries, physical therapy, medication, and future medical care.
  • Lost wages: If your injury prevents you from working, you can seek compensation for lost income and future income, if your injuries keep you out of work.
  • Pain and suffering: You may be eligible for damages that compensate for physical pain and emotional distress.
